Jeanne Muchnick, Daily Voice Deputy Editor, Content, has covered everything from baby advice for Parents Magazine to travel finds for The Rough Guides to human interest features for The New York Times to lifestyle insights for prevention.com. She has been a Senior Editor at top national women's magazines including Woman's World and Woman's Day and was instrumental in the launch of Gannett's InTown, Rockland and Putnam magazines. She is also the author of Dinner for Busy Moms, a 2010 Mom's Award winner. Among her favorite things to write about: Her neighbors and surrounding communities. Agora Restaurant Of Brookfield Celebrates Grand Opening With Free Apps BROOKFIELD, Conn. ---Agora of Brookfield is celebrating its grand opening with a ribbon cutting on Thursday, June 8 at 5 p.m. That means free appetizers and live music, along with a special guest, according to the restaurant's website. The Mediterranean restaurant is known for its $12.95 pre-fixed lunch and early bird specials. It's also known for the talents of its chef -- Julio Cevallos, who previously owned Julliano's in Bethel. (See previous Daily Voice story HERE.) Agora of Brookfield is at 834 Federal Rd., (203) 740-1000, www.agoraofbrookfield.com.

Ridgefield's Toscana Ristorante Reopens After Renovation RIDGEFIELD, Conn. --- If you haven't been to Toscana Ristorante lately in Ridgefield, take another look. The Italian eatery has been renovated with a sleeker, more modern look. It's all thanks to new owners Valmir, aka Val, and Adelina Rraci.  Val, it should be noted, is the son of  David “Giovanni” Rraci who has long run the popular eatery and is now taking a step back. The restaurant was temporarily closed in late April but reopened earlier this month. It is at 43 Danbury Rd., 203-894-8995, www.toscanaridgefield.com/.

Stamford Food Truck Chef Gets Semifinalist Nod From National Website STAMFORD, Conn. -- Chris Gonzalez, co-owner and chef of Stamford's Hapa Food Truck has been nominated as a "Young Gun" semifinalist by Eater, a national food website. For the past five years, Eater has put together a list of rising stars -- front- and back-of-house newcomers who "exhibit tenacity and desire to succeed through food, drink, and service." Young Guns are either under 30 or have less than five years of experience.
